Ample Guitar F (Ample Guitar SC) is a virtual electric guitar which is based on samples of a Fender Stratocaster 50th Anniversary Edition. The Library has over 6106 samples, all in 44.1 kHz and 24 bit recording quality. Furthermore Ample Guitar F offers all common playing varieties such as Strumming, fingerpicking and much more.

Built in Fender’s Corona, California plant, USA Telecasters set the standard for quality, tone, and playability. Made with premium tonewoods (usually alder or ash), Custom Shop pickups , and master craftsmanship, the USA Tele is a legendary electric guitar built to please the most demanding players.
Fender FR48. Dobro-style spider resonator (cover removed) A resonator guitar or resophonic guitar is an acoustic guitar that produces sound by conducting string vibrations through the bridge to one or more spun metal cones ( resonators ), instead of to the guitar ’s sounding board (top).
Where to Find the Serial Number on Your Fender Guitar? The location of the serial number has annoyingly changed from model to model over the years. So where do you find it? Locations include: At the top of the neck plate; On the front or at the back of the headstock; On the cover plate of the vibrato (on Stratocasters)
